BASE Preview: Billikens Open Season Against Ohio State

BILLIKEN BASEBALL vs. Ohio State in Pensacola, Fla.
Date | Time Friday, Feb. 13 | 2 p.m. | Live Stats | B1G+
Date | Time Saturday, Feb. 14 | 3 p.m. | Live Stats | B1G+
Date | Time Saturday, Feb. 14 | 7 p.m. | Live Stats | B1G+
Saint Louis opens the 2026 season with a trip to Pensacola, Florida for a three-game series against Ohio State.
 
QUICK HITTERS
  • Riley Iffrig returns at first base, he was a second team all-conference selection last season. He was the lone A-10 first basemen to be named in the Top 50 by D1 Baseball.
  • Iffrig posted a .341 overall batting average with eight homeruns and a team-high 65 RBI.
  • Hank Gomric, an all-rookie selection, also returns for the Billikens. Last season, he batted .304 and stole 11 bases.
  • Josh Cunningham is back on the mound after being name to the Atlantic 10 all-tournament team. He was named a Top 200 starting pitcher by D1 Baseball.
  • Cunningham ended the conference season with a 4.0 ERA, holding opponents to a .258 average.
  • Four-year starter Austin Neuweg will help lead the infield for Saint Louis. He was second on the team with 121 assists last season, helping turn 18 double plays
  • Saint Louis had the best fielding percentage in A-10 play last season at .980.
  • The Billiken pitching staff has a combined ERA of 4.52, good for second in the A-10.
  • SLU added 20 new players to this seasons roster.
  • Interim head coach Miles Miller enters to third season with the Billikens, but first at the helm. He was the pitching coach/ recruiting coordinator for the last two seasons.

SCOUTING THE BUCKEYES
  • Return 15 players from 2025 and add 22 newcomers.
  • Henry Kaczmar returns to Columbus after one season at South Carolina — 2024 All-Big Ten Second Team selection who hit .310 with 14 HR and 91 RBIs in two seasons at Ohio State.
  • Lee Ellis led returning hitters in 2025, batting .296 with seven HR and 34 RBIs — 7-for-8 in stolen bases.
  • Mason Eckelman hit .281 with five HR and 29 RBIs — named a Big Ten Player to Watch and a Perfect Game Preseason All-Big Ten selection.
  • Gavin Kuzniewski struck out 43 in 56 innings in 2025 — named a Big Ten Player to Watch.
  • Douglas Bauer made a team-high 21 appearances last season, going 3-1 with 30 strikeouts in 35 innings.
  • Two-way transfer Miles Vandenheuvel hit .297 with 89 hits at Eastern Arizona and adds depth on the mound.
